Type of article being described by the element (for example, “companion-article”, “corrected-article”, “retracted-article”).
The <related-article> element describes (and may point to) another article that bears some relationship to the book or book part. This attribute describes (names the type of) the article being pointed to.

Potential values for this attribute describe how the related article is related to this book or book part:
addendum | Additional material for an book, which was generated too late to be added to the main text, so it was published as a journal article instead. |
commentary | Associated commentary, review, or editorial describing the book |
companion | Used in a book or book part to name a companion (related) journal article |
correction-forward | Used in a book to name (point forward to) any associated correction (rarely used) |
in-this-book | Names a related book part in the same book or volume |
letter | Names a letter to a publication or a reply to such a letter that talks about the book |
